Overall Meaning

The lyrics to Lil Eazzyy's song "Trials" depict the artist's experiences facing challenges and obstacles in his pursuit of success, particularly in the context of making money. The line "We done been through trials and tribulations, tryna run us up some good dough" suggests that Lil Eazzyy and his associates have faced difficulties and hurdles while attempting to earn a substantial amount of money.


The next lines "Got my foot sold, niggas fake, they gettin' too close" imply that Lil Eazzyy is cautious about who he associates with and trusts, as he has encountered deceitful individuals who pretend to be close to him for selfish reasons. He expresses the desire to become wealthy as a collective, but acknowledges the need to be discerning when it comes to identifying and distancing oneself from deceptive individuals, as they have a tendency to manipulate and exploit others.


The line "Have my doggy get up on 'em, call him Kujo" metaphorically suggests that Lil Eazzyy relies on his loyal and trustworthy companions to confront or deal with those who pose a threat or show ill intentions. The lyric emphasizes the importance of having reliable allies for protection and support.


In the subsequent lines, Lil Eazzyy advises against allowing others to take advantage of one's vulnerability or resources ("don't let rats pick through your food"). He implies that remaining steadfast in the face of obstacles is crucial, as those who stand in the way will ultimately be "bulldozed." Additionally, he mentions that he strives to maintain the loyalty and protection of his friends while keeping a weapon handy, highlighting the harsh reality of needing to be armed for self-preservation even while enjoying the company of loved ones.


The repetition of the chorus reinforces the artist's determination to overcome adversities, avoid toxic relationships, and stay focused on his goal of accumulating wealth with a dependable inner circle. These lyrics reflect Lil Eazzyy's resilience and wisdom gained through his experiences, ultimately promoting a message of resilience, loyalty, and discernment in the pursuit of success.
